How do I convert 9,503 Wh to mAh?
Use the formula: mAh = Wh × 1,000 / V. At 3.7V: 9,503 × 1,000 / 3.7 = 2,568,378.3799999999 mAh.
Does 9,503 Wh equal the same mAh at every voltage?
No. Higher voltage means fewer mAh for the same Wh. Use the calculator above to try different voltages.
